Musical Futures at Cramlington
- One year implementing Musical Futures approaches
- Yr 7 and 8 enquiry based projects complement the Musical Futures ethos
- Year 9: Informal Learning Model, tailored towards students' needs
- A cover-versions unit has also been developed. Students undertake enquiry-based research into a genre of their choice, performing and recording their song
- Having used the Musical Futures resource pack as a starting point, the school is now looking to expand the MF ethos into KS4 and beyond.
Why Musical Futures?
“The Musical Futures ethos of informal learning sits comfortably alongside the school ethos of developing independent learners through an enquiry-based curriculum with a blend of pedagogical approaches.”
